Tomorrow is the Lenten Day of Renewal. This day is a long-standing tradition at St. Charles. We break from our normal Friday routines for part of the day, or most of the day, to do activities with the other students in in grade level that help us to reflect on our lives and the themes of Lent. One of the Lenten themes we commonly hear about is “suffering.” How can suffering help us? Let’s face it, we live and are accustomed to more comforts than most of the world. When we give something up, we miss it, and we suffer, not much, but we get a taste. We experience what it is like to live without that comfort, and if we do this for a period of time, we become accustomed to life without it. This is how suffering leads to freedom. We free ourselves from the comforts we rely on by giving them up. Giving up our own comforts creates more access to provide for the needs of others, which is our duty as followers of Jesus Christ, and it makes more room for Christ in our hearts. If you have not given anything up for Lent, pick up a little suffering during Holy Week; I promise freedom!
